tongqingliu

保持学习的态度

ubuntu安装苹果Windows以及微软雅黑consolas字体

ubuntu安装苹果Windows以及微软雅黑consolas字体

ubuntu安装苹果字体

wget http://drive.noobslab.com/data/Mac/macfonts.zip -O mac-fonts.zip 
sudo unzip mac-fonts.zip -d /usr/share/fonts
rm mac-fonts.zip
sudo fc-cache -f -v

ubuntu安装Windows字体

sudo apt-get install ttf-mscorefonts-installer
sudo apt-get --reinstall install ttf-mscorefonts-installer
sudo fc-cache -f -v

ubuntu安装YaHei-Consolas-Hybrid

下载这个字体.

git clone https://github.com/yakumioto/YaHei-Consolas-Hybrid-1.12

在/usr/share/fonts/truetype/, 下建立一个新的目录 YaHei\ Consolas\ Hybrid

sudo mkdir -p /usr/share/fonts/truetype/YaHei\ Consolas\ Hybrid

将YaHei Consolas Hybrid 1.12.ttf 复制到刚才建立的文件夹里.

sudo cp YaHei\ Consolas\ Hybrid\ 1.12.ttf /usr/share/fonts/truetype/YaHei\ Consolas\ Hybrid

修改字体文件的权限.

cd /usr/share/fonts/truetype/YaHei\ Consolas\ Hybrid
sudo chmod 644 YaHei\ Consolas\ Hybrid\ 1.12.ttf

开始安装字体.

sudo mkfontscale

创建字体的fonts.scale文件,它用来控制字体旋转缩放

sudo mkfontdir

创建字体的fonts.dir文件,它用来控制字体粗斜体产生

sudo fc-cache -fv

建立字体缓存信息,也就是让系统认识该字体
之后就可以在 IDE中使用该字体了.

参考

https://github.com/yakumioto/YaHei-Consolas-Hybrid-1.12

posted on   tongqingliu  阅读(2152)  评论(0编辑  收藏  举报

编辑推荐:
· 10年+ .NET Coder 心语,封装的思维:从隐藏、稳定开始理解其本质意义
· .NET Core 中如何实现缓存的预热?
· 从 HTTP 原因短语缺失研究 HTTP/2 和 HTTP/3 的设计差异
· AI与.NET技术实操系列:向量存储与相似性搜索在 .NET 中的实现
· 基于Microsoft.Extensions.AI核心库实现RAG应用
阅读排行:
· TypeScript + Deepseek 打造卜卦网站:技术与玄学的结合
· 阿里巴巴 QwQ-32B真的超越了 DeepSeek R-1吗?
· 【译】Visual Studio 中新的强大生产力特性
· 10年+ .NET Coder 心语 ── 封装的思维:从隐藏、稳定开始理解其本质意义
· 【设计模式】告别冗长if-else语句:使用策略模式优化代码结构

导航

统计信息

点击右上角即可分享
微信分享提示